Sarahah was designed as a way to “get honest feedback from your coworkers and friends.” The app allows users to send anonymous messages to one another. It was #1 on the Appstore; ahead of YouTube and Facebook and Snapchat on July 31st. According to the creator of the app, it has 14 million registered users as of July 23rd, 2017.
This audit was conducted on an iPhone 7 in early October, 2017. The below powerpoint has a full walk through of the app annotated with in-depth feedback. We've also included a high level overview of some of the areas for improvement which emerged.
